Runaway. --From the subscriber, in Fluvanna Co., Va, on the 29th of May last, my men Mores. He is near 6 feet high, black, rather slender, but large bone; one eye out, the right I believe; knock kneed and turned somewhat to one side; scar on arm between elbow and shoulder, cut by a knife; coerce voice, had on jeans back coat and mixed uniform pants. He may endeavor to pass as free and gone off with soldiers. I will give $100 if taken out of the State, or $50 in the State; or $25 if taken in Fluvanna, or any adjoining county to it. In either case to be delivered to me, or placed in jail so that I get him. Geo W Pettit, Dizie P O. Fluvanna, Va. je 13--6t
